Runbook fragment — touring props, Glimmerline Theatre Company. All stage props for the 'Hollow Lantern' tour are packed in the numbered road cases staged along aisle 7 of the Dunmere warehouse. Cases 1–9 are standard; case 10 contains fragile scenic glasswork and must ride last-on, first-off with ratchet straps on both rails. Verify the case count against the tour manifest before the truck doors close, and have the driver initial each line. Shift lead: issue the courier the confidential hand-over instruction noted below.

dispatch memo: the sorius tamius courier leaves the praeth ledger at gate 4873 under passcode 928014

### Step 4: Enable the streaming diff backend

Vastdiff 3.0 replaces the in-memory comparison engine with a streaming backend, which is required for files over 200 MB. Before cutting the release, confirm the chunked-diff workers are registered in the Holvane scheduler and that the old engine is marked deprecated, not removed, so rollback stays possible. Once the workers report healthy, update the service configuration to the values shown below.

config for yahof-tajop:
zorath:
  pin: 7493
  metrics_host: metrics.zorath.tolvaqsys.internal
  tenant: praiel
  seal: seal_fd9cd4f1

Hi Marek, handing over the Pointstack loyalty-points ledger. The nightly reconciliation job failed twice this week due to duplicate accrual events from the Brindle checkout service; I've quarantined them in the holding table. Do not replay batch 44 until finance confirms the adjustment. Dashboards are green otherwise. If anything drifts beyond 0.5%, escalate to the ledger team directly.

escalation mailbox, kaweg-kahif: druwyn.sordor@nelvroworks.corp